Guys, I'm attempting to compile the NDIS driver for a buffalo wifi card (wli-cb-g54hp) and have run accross simple definition errors compiling. Gcc complains about
../if_ndisvar.h:60: error: syntax error before 'ddi_acc_handle_t' ../if_ndisvar.h:60: warning: no semicolon at end of struct or union I've found ddi_acc_handle_t is defined here as such: /usr/include/sys/dditypes.h: typedef struct __ddi_acc_handle *ddi_acc_handle_t; The results don't change if I manually include <sys/dditypes.h>. Also in this same struct are ddi_dma_handle_t and ddi_dma_cookie_t which are both defined in dditypes.h. Gcc never complains about them. If I remove the ddi_acc_handle_t line it has no further problems with that struct, but I'm sure I don't want to do that. How can I get this to compile? I'm running nexenta with build 61 of opensolaris, gcc 4.0.3, make 3.81beta4.
